学编程的可以从事什么职业

fiy 其他 27

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    学编程的人可以从事以下职业:

    1. 软件工程师:软件工程师是最常见的编程职业之一。他们负责开发、测试和维护软件应用程序,包括网站、移动应用程序和桌面应用程序等。软件工程师需要具备扎实的编程技能和解决问题的能力。

    2. 网络工程师:网络工程师专注于设计、构建和维护计算机网络系统。他们负责确保网络的稳定性和安全性,并解决网络故障和性能问题。网络工程师需要熟悉网络协议和硬件设备,并具备网络安全方面的知识。

    3. 数据分析师:数据分析师利用编程技能和统计学知识来分析和解释大量数据。他们可以帮助企业做出基于数据的决策,并发现潜在的商业机会。数据分析师需要熟悉数据挖掘和机器学习算法,并具备良好的统计学基础。

    4. 游戏开发者:游戏开发者负责设计和开发电子游戏。他们需要编写游戏引擎、设计游戏场景和角色,并实现游戏的交互逻辑。游戏开发者需要熟悉游戏开发工具和技术,如Unity和Cocos2d-x。

    5. 嵌入式系统工程师:嵌入式系统工程师开发和维护嵌入式系统,这些系统通常用于控制和监测设备。他们需要编写嵌入式软件,并与硬件工程师合作,确保系统的正常运行。嵌入式系统工程师需要熟悉嵌入式开发平台和编程语言,如C和C++。

    6. 前端开发工程师:前端开发工程师负责开发和维护网站的前端部分,包括用户界面和交互功能。他们需要熟悉HTML、CSS和JavaScript等前端技术,并了解各种前端框架和工具。

    7. 后端开发工程师:后端开发工程师负责开发和维护网站的后端逻辑和数据库。他们需要熟悉服务器端编程语言和数据库技术,如Java、Python和MySQL等。

    8. 数据库管理员:数据库管理员负责设计、部署和管理数据库系统。他们需要确保数据库的安全性和性能,并解决数据库故障和性能问题。数据库管理员需要熟悉数据库管理工具和SQL语言。

    除了以上职业,学编程的人还可以选择成为软件架构师、人工智能工程师、区块链开发工程师等。总之,编程技能在现代社会中具有广泛的应用,学编程的人可以选择适合自己兴趣和技能的职业发展。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    学习编程可以为您打开广阔的职业选择。以下是一些您可以从事的职业:

    1. 软件工程师:作为一名软件工程师,您将负责开发、测试和维护软件应用程序。您将使用各种编程语言和开发工具来设计和实现软件解决方案。

    2. 网站开发员:作为一名网站开发员,您将负责创建和维护网站。您将使用HTML、CSS、JavaScript等前端技术以及后端技术如PHP、Python、Ruby等来开发功能丰富的网站。

    3. 移动应用开发员:作为一名移动应用开发员,您将负责开发手机和平板电脑应用程序。您将使用各种移动应用开发框架和语言如Java、Swift、React Native等来创建跨平台的应用程序。

    4. 数据分析师:作为一名数据分析师,您将负责收集、处理和分析大量的数据以提取有价值的信息。您将使用编程语言如Python、R等来编写脚本和程序来处理和分析数据。

    5. 人工智能工程师:作为一名人工智能工程师,您将负责开发和应用机器学习和深度学习算法来解决各种问题。您将使用编程语言如Python和专业的机器学习框架如TensorFlow和PyTorch来实现人工智能模型。

    此外,还有很多其他的职业选择,如游戏开发员、嵌入式系统工程师、网络安全专家等。无论您选择哪个职业,学习编程将为您提供丰富的技能和机会,让您在技术领域中获得成功。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学习编程可以为你提供广泛的职业选择。以下是一些与编程相关的职业:

    1. 软件工程师:软件工程师是编写、测试和维护计算机程序的专业人士。他们通常使用各种编程语言和开发工具来开发软件应用程序,包括桌面应用程序、移动应用程序和Web应用程序。

    2. 网站开发者:网站开发者设计、创建和维护网站。他们使用HTML、CSS、JavaScript等前端技术以及后端语言如Python、PHP等来开发网站。

    3. 数据分析师:数据分析师使用编程技能来收集、处理和分析大量数据。他们使用编程语言如Python或R来编写脚本和程序,以帮助企业做出数据驱动的决策。

    4. 数据科学家:数据科学家使用编程技能来处理和分析大量复杂数据,并从中提取有价值的信息。他们通常使用机器学习和人工智能等技术来解决实际问题。

    5. 游戏开发者:游戏开发者使用编程技能来设计、开发和测试电子游戏。他们使用游戏引擎和编程语言来创建游戏的逻辑、图形和音效。

    6. 嵌入式系统工程师:嵌入式系统工程师使用编程技能来设计和开发嵌入式系统,如智能手机、汽车电子系统和物联网设备。

    7. 人工智能工程师:人工智能工程师使用编程技能来开发和实现人工智能算法和模型,如机器学习和深度学习。

    8. 前端开发工程师:前端开发工程师使用HTML、CSS和JavaScript等技术来创建和维护网站的用户界面。

    9. 后端开发工程师:后端开发工程师使用编程语言如Java、Python和PHP等来处理网站的后台逻辑和数据库。

    10. 软件测试工程师:软件测试工程师使用编程技能来设计和执行测试用例,以确保软件的质量和稳定性。

    总之,学习编程将使您具备在各种行业和领域中工作的技能,无论是从事软件开发、数据分析还是人工智能等。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部